final case class CuspN(rate: Rate, freq: GE = Nyquist(), a: GE = 1.0f, b: GE = 1.9f, xi: GE = 0.0f) extends SingleOut with Product with Serializable

A non-interpolating sound generator based on the difference equation:

x[n+1] = a - b * sqrt(abs(x[n]))
freq

Iteration frequency in Hertz

a

Equation variable

b

Equation variable

xi

Initial value of x
